Artsyz Raion (Ukrainian: Арцизький район) was a raion (district) in Odesa Oblast of Ukraine. It was part of the historical region of Bessarabia. Its administrative center was the city of Artsyz. The raion was abolished on 18 July 2020 as part of the administrative reform of Ukraine, which reduced the number of raions of Odesa Oblast to seven. The area of Artsyz Raion was merged into Bolhrad Raion.[1][2] The last estimate of the raion population was 45,774 (2020 est.).[3]

At the time of disestablishment, the raion consisted of three hromadas:[4]
- Artsyz urban hromada with the administration in Artsyz;
- Pavlivka rural hromada with the administration in the selo of Pavlivka;
- Teplytsia rural hromada with the administration in the selo of Teplytsia.
